    Abstract: A trigger linkage mechanism for use in toy gun includes: a trigger pivoted to a gun frame and formed with a push block; a linkage member having one end formed with a first pivotal part and the other end formed with a second pivotal part. The linkage member is formed with an abutting part disposed between the two pivotal parts and abutted against the push block; a pull member pivoted to the second pivotal part and formed with a pawl part capable of being correspondingly buckled with the buckle part; a first recovery spring clamped between the gun frame and the linkage member; and a second recovery spring clamped between the linkage member and the pull member. Accordingly, the rotation radian and speed of the pawl part is able to be controlled and adjusted.

    Abstract: A triggerless back tension archery release is provided. Disclosed archery releases include a bearing ring that rotates relative to a release body. During use, the bearing ring rotates to the same position when force is applied during a draw cycle. This reduces inconsistent placement of the finger and provides consistent release alignment. Disclosed archery releases also include a variety of removable finger extension that provide high mass triggers. An archer can feel subtle movement of the high mass triggers with increased accuracy which provides better control over the archery release.

    Abstract: A toy projectile launching system that launches a toy projectile. A launcher is provided with a first spring loaded spool and a second spring loaded spool. The first spring loaded spool and the second spring loaded spool are disposed on opposite sides of a common open area. At least one first elastic element is at least partially wound around the first spring loaded spool. Likewise, at least one second elastic element is at least partially wound around the second spring loaded spool. A first termination is coupled to each first elastic element. The first termination extends into the common open area. Likewise, a second termination is coupled to each second elastic element. The second termination extends into the common open area. The first termination and the second termination selectively interconnect with the toy projectile.

    Abstract: A wristband slingshot that can be used to launch projectiles. The invention preferably has two holes on either end designed to fit a user's fingers. The finger holes are used to stretch the device between two of the user's fingers so a projectile can be launched from the center, which has an increased area—acting as a pouch. The center section with increased area, or pouch, preferably contains grooves and a hole in the center in order to grip and center a projectile. While the main function of the current invention is to act as a projectile launcher, it is designed to have multiple functions. The device preferably comprises a clasping mechanism that is integrated into finger holes already contained in the device.

    Abstract: An improved projectile throwing apparatus is described comprising a handle, an elongate shaft, and a throwing head for throwing a projectile, such as a golf ball. The throwing head may be interchangeable with golf shafts of varied lengths, with lacrosse shafts, or other shafts to achieve accurate, long distance golf ball throws. The throwing head may be shaped to achieve throws of different distance, launch angle, and trajectory, optionally imparting spin with a retrograde ramp at the distal end of the throwing head. The throwing apparatus is useful for golf-type game play, including for those with physical disabilities, as well as for a training and instructional aid for golf, lacrosse, and other sports.

    Abstract: A quick-release device for a crossbow stock assembly includes a main body having a fixing member which is threadedly connected to the extension of the stock. An axial groove is defined in the outside of the threaded section of the extension. A locking member is pivotably connected to the fixing member and positioned between a locked position and a release position. The locking member has an engaging end and a press end. The engaging end is engaged with the axial groove when the locking member is located at the locked position, and the engaging end is separated from the axial groove when the locking member is located at the release position. A collar is threadedly connected to the threaded section to keep the locking member at the locked position. The stock is quickly installed to or removed from the main body of the crossbow.

    Abstract: A split type magazine of an air rifle includes a lock unit to prevent the rotation of a pellet rotating and conveying unit, A magazine body and a magazine fixing block of the split type magazine are divided from each other. The split type magazine allows the user to separate the magazine without moving the breechblock. It is safe because the pellet is not loaded in the chamber when the user inserts the magazine into the rifle body. Further, the lock unit of the pellet rotating and conveying unit enhances safety because the pellet rotating and conveying unit is locked when the magazine is separated.
